The Commissionerate Police in Amritsar has successfully dismantled a major drug trafficking network by arresting four individuals, including a woman, and recovering a significant 5 kg of heroin. The suspects, who were operating a smuggling operation with links to Pakistan, received shipments via drones, which were dropped into Punjab. This method of drug delivery underscores the increasing challenges faced by law enforcement in dealing with cross-border smuggling activities.

The arrested individuals have been charged under various sections of the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ances Act, and the police are investigating whether more associates were involved in this operation. The authorities have emphasized their commitment to tackling the drug menace by dismantling such networks that pose serious threats to public health and safety.
